  1. The basic conditions for applying to join the party

The party constitution stipulates that Chinese workers, peasants, soldiers, intellectuals, and other advanced members of social strata who have reached the age of 18 recognize the party’s program and constitution and are willing to participate in an organization of the party and actively work in it, and implement the party’s resolutions and resolutions. Those who pay party dues on time can apply to join the Communist Party of China.

“18 years of age or older” emphasizes the age requirements that applicants must meet to join the party. Only when a person reaches adulthood can his worldview and political orientation be relatively stable, and he can have a definite political stand, political direction, political opinion, political discernment and political acumen, and be able to determine his lifelong political beliefs and political ambitions. Generally speaking, “eighteen years old” is the basic sign of a person entering adulthood. Therefore, the age requirement of applicants for joining the party is based on “18 years of age or older” as the bottom line. The purpose is to ensure the quality of party members so that when they apply for party membership, they have a world outlook and political inclination consistent with the nature of the party. .

The party constitution stipulates that those who apply to join the party must be willing to “pay party dues on time.” This is another basic condition that applicants must meet to join the party. The party constitution makes this provision, which is determined by the role of party dues to the party and the significance of party dues paid by party members.

Party dues are funds used by party members to pay to the party organization on a regular basis in accordance with the party’s constitution. Party members pay party dues to the party organization on time in accordance with the prescribed standards. This is one of the party’s basic requirements for party members. It is a party member’s obligation to the party organization. It is a concrete manifestation of party members caring about the party’s cause and helping the party materially.
